A friend told me about a Maverick for sale near me. It is parked at a vacant lot on the main road here that rents space for private owners to advertise their vehicles for sale. From the road, the car looked great. Bright Red 75 Maverick 4 door, white vinyl top and it looks very clean. Unfortunately, the car is a "30 footer".... as you get any closer you see bondo peeling off of every door and fender, where it was lovingly applied over the bottom 6 inches of rust on each panel. There was a NY bumper sticker on it, so this car has seen road salt. A big bead of sealant across the entire bottom of the windshield chrome ... can we say "wet floors"? Betting the cowl is shot. Still thinking "parts car", so I look at it further. Clean black interior except for one giant split in the otherwise-great dash pad. Good armrests and panels (4 door, though ...). I gently lift the hood and it is a 6 cylinder, so I gently lower and latch the hood. Good thing too, because I am pretty sure paint is the only thing gluing the bondo and the front trim on the entire front edge of this worthless hood. At that point, I am thinking if I scraped together $500-600, I could still make something happen here, but that would be a stretch. I went to get the phone number from the for sale sign, and that is when I spied the fine print at the bottom.... "$7200 obo" That made me convulse in laughter. I knew it was time to go. Didn't bother taking down the number. Give it a year, and I will be pulling parts off of this at my favorite salvage yard.
